The year 2010 + refinery will be market driven and will have to face with continous features: a more stringent fuel reformulation (sulphur, aromatics, ...), severe environmental limitations for operations, and in view alternative transportation fuel breakthroughs. Crude supply optimisation will be the first but limited way to do it. In 2010 and in the subsequent following years, the refining industry will still be practically the sole contributor to the production of transportation fuels, with more than 95% of the demand still supplied at that time by the refiner. Meeting the growing demand for such products not only in terms of volume but also in terms of products quality shall have required a very significant evolution of the present refining tool, materialized by an increased complexity. However it is anticipated that such complexity will not be needed for those refineries which have specific niches or preferential locations. The refining industry has at its disposal the necessary technological support to supply the market with high quality products; facing the foreseeable development in the medium term of new types of car engines and alternate fuels, this ability to keep providing clean transportation fuels is a "must" for the refiner. Further products specifications and emissions directives which are likely to be imposed by the authorities should however reflect a global approach of the environmental problems.
